Our luxury marketing plan
Pricing and positioning
- Build a luxury-tier comparative market analysis that weighs off-market data, nearby luxury sales, and adjustments for views, acreage, and materials.
- Set a strategic price band with room for incentives if needed, such as closing cost credits or rate buy-downs.
- Craft a concise positioning statement that defines the home’s unique selling proposition. This anchors every photo, headline, and ad you’ll see.
Preparation and presentation
- Coordinate professional staging that supports flow, scale, and lifestyle storytelling. In luxury, the perceived value lift often offsets the cost.
- Elevate curb appeal with high-quality landscaping, lighting, and attention to outdoor living areas. Exterior visuals set expectations before a showing begins.
- Recommend pre-listing inspections and repairs so buyers feel confident and negotiations stay focused on value, not uncertainty.
High-end media and digital experiences
- Commission pro architectural photography with high-resolution images for web, MLS, and print. Include twilight and lifestyle shots to capture mood.
- Use aerial drone photography and video with an FAA-compliant operator to showcase acreage, views, and neighborhood context.
- Produce a cinematic property video, 1 to 3 minutes, for social channels, email, and your property page.
- Offer 3D tours and schematic floorplans so out-of-area buyers can explore the home remotely with confidence.
- Apply virtual staging thoughtfully in vacant rooms and disclose edits per MLS rules.

Timeline and budget
- Pre-listing prep: 2 to 8 weeks for repairs, staging, photography, and inspections.
- Active marketing: The first 2 to 4 weeks after going live are critical for momentum and perceived value.
- Negotiation timelines: Expect longer diligence windows than entry-level segments due to lender and buyer requirements.
Budget ranges vary by home and scope, but common components include:
- Photography, video, and drone: typically a flat fee aligned to scope.
- Staging: monthly costs vary based on size and furnishings required.
- Print collateral: investment tied to page count and stock.
- Paid digital campaigns: scaled to reach goals and likely buyer markets.

How we measure success
You deserve clear reporting. We track and share a focused KPI set so you can make informed decisions:
- Days on market for the luxury segment compared to the broader market
- List-to-sale price ratio, net after concessions
- Number of qualified showings and seriousness of interest
- Digital metrics such as impressions, click-through rate, video completions, and lead volume
- Paid media cost per lead and marketing spend relative to expected sale price
